咨询电话:
15628812133
22
2023/12

Fulltext、Normal、Spatial、Unique四种不同类型索引的区别

发布时间:2023-12-22 17:27:58
发布者:神棍子
浏览量:
0

Fulltext、Normal、Spatial、Unique是数据库中不同类型的索引,它们在功能和适用场景上有所不同:

四种不同类型的索引

1. Fulltext Index(全文索引):

- 功能: 用于在文本字段(如文章内容、描述等)中进行全文搜索,允许在文本中查找关键字或短语。

- 适用场景:对文本数据进行搜索和匹配,例如在文章数据库中查找特定词语或短语。

Fulltext Index

2. Normal Index(普通索引):

- 功能: 普通索引通常是指常见的单列或复合索引,基于列值的快速搜索和筛选。

- 适用场景:用于加速对单个或多个列的查询,优化 WHERE 子句或连接操作等。


3. Spatial Index(空间索引):

- 功能: 用于处理地理空间数据,支持空间对象(如地理坐标、几何图形等)的快速查询和分析。

- 适用场景:在地理信息系统(GIS)、地图应用或需要处理空间数据的场景中使用。


4. Unique Index(唯一索引):

- 功能:*确保索引列的值是唯一的,类似于数据库中的主键,但不强制要求其为主键。

- 适用场景:用于确保列值的唯一性,并优化唯一性约束的查询。

返回列表